model. In this role, you will lead a team of Solutions Architects
focused on modernizing data architectures across Strategic Accounts
to enable AI and Agentic system readiness. You will own the full
scope of the Data Architecture Modernization pillar with
accountability for business results and customer outcomes. This is
a player-coach role where you will set strategic direction and
develop your team while remaining hands-on with customers and
technology when the situation demands it. Key job responsibilities
- Lead, mentor, and develop a team of Solutions Architects with a
mix of generalist and specialist skills, fostering a culture of
customer obsession, technical excellence, and continuous learning.
- Own pipeline generation, revenue delivery, and customer
modernization goals across Strategic Accounts over a 3-year
planning horizon. - Engage VP and CTO-level customer executives to
establish trusted advisor relationships, shape AI readiness
roadmaps, and accelerate data modernization decisions. - Define and
execute go-to-market strategy including migration acceleration,
open standards adoption, and AI-ready data patterns. - Drive
customer adoption of modern data architectures encompassing unified
data governance, data interoperability, and contextual AI
capabilities including vector storage, Retrieval Augmented
Generation, and agentic data access patterns. - Collaborate with
AWS product teams to influence service roadmaps based on Strategic
Accounts customer feedback, ensuring enterprise-scale readiness for
new service launches. - Build and scale reusable patterns,
practices, and reference architectures that accelerate customer
time-to-value and enable ProServe and partner-led implementations.
- Develop and strengthen AWS presence in open source communities,
particularly Apache Iceberg, driving thought leadership through
events, content, and community building. - Partner with consulting
firms and technology partners to jointly develop and deliver data
modernization strategies for Strategic Accounts customers. About
